Top 5 iOS Travel Apps in Poland Q3 2024: Performance Insights
Explore the performance trends of the top 5 travel apps on iOS in Poland during Q3 2024, with data sourced from Sensor Tower.
In the third quarter of 2024, the top travel applications on iOS in Poland showcased diverse performance trends, offering insights into user preferences and engagement levels. Data from Sensor Tower highlights the key metrics for these leading apps.
Flightradar24 | Flight Tracker from Flightradar24 AB showed a stable increase in weekly revenue, peaking at around $4.7K in early September. Weekly downloads witnessed an initial rise, reaching approximately 7.3K in mid-August, but saw a gradual decline towards the end of the quarter, ending at about 3.3K. Active users followed a similar trend, with numbers decreasing from 7.4K in mid-August to 4.2K by the end of September.
Hiking Map Poland, published by Mapa Turystyczna sp. z o.o., experienced a boost in weekly revenue during mid-August, peaking at about $2.9K. However, downloads remained relatively low, with a maximum of around 98 downloads in early July, declining to just 20 by the end of September.
Planes Live - Flight Tracker by Easy Tiger Apps, LLC. saw a significant rise in revenue in September, reaching nearly $2K. Downloads were modest, with a peak of 686 in mid-July, before gradually decreasing to 326 by the end of the quarter. Active users showed a consistent pattern, starting at 1.5K in July and dropping to 902 by the end of September.
The Couchsurfing Travel App from CouchSurfing International Inc. demonstrated fluctuating revenue, culminating at approximately $1.2K at the end of September. Downloads were relatively stable with a slight decrease, from 206 in early July to 116 by the end of the quarter. Active users also saw a decline from 591 to 478 over the same period.
Finally, Jakdojade - Timetables by CITY-NAV sp. z o.o. showed an impressive increase in weekly revenue, peaking at around $1.8K in late September. Downloads followed an upward trajectory, starting at 11.9K in early July and soaring to nearly 19.6K by the end of September. Active users mirrored this growth, rising from 217K to almost 270K throughout the quarter.
